Paredes Says He May Quit Argentina After World Cup Final Loss to Spain

Leandro Paredes has said he is unsure whether he will continue playing for Argentina after their painful World Cup final defeat to Spain. The Boca Juniors captain said he has been dealing with a fractured rib picked up earlier in the tournament. Paredes explained that he pushed through the injury with the help of the team’s medical staff. He also dismissed the rumours around Argentina’s performance, saying Spain were the better side and deserved to win the final.
